Spectral signature

Spectral signatures are measurements of the percentage of solar reflectance as a function of wavelength (electromagnetic spectrum). The measurements are made with a spectrometer.

This instrument is equipped with a fibre optic pistol that is capable of receiving light reflected by a target. Calibration spectral signatures are collected in order to apply an empirical correction to the digital images (airborne or satellite imagery).
